Trace Materials Evidence Submission Guidelines

  • Trace Materials will only work violent crime cases involving death or serious bodily injury;

  • A narrative or case report must be submitted with each case for proper evaluation of evidence submitted and examinations requested;

  • If other probative evidence has been developed (such as conclusive results in other laboratory disciplines; for example: Biology), Trace analysis will not be conducted and the evidence will be returned unworked to your agency;

  • Submit standards (paint/polymer/fiber/glass) when a comparison between a known and unknown is necessary;

  • Consult the Evidence Submission Manual before collecting or submitting evidence;

  • Contact the Trace Materials Crime Laboratory Analyst Supervisor should you need assistance.
